PHP前端开发

简单易懂的CSS教程,教你打造独特的网页框架

百变鹏仔 3个月前 (09-19) #CSS
文章标签 教你

简单易懂的CSS教程,教你打造独特的网页框架

CSS(层叠样式表)是一种用于定义网页样式和布局的标记语言。通过 CSS,我们可以改变网页的字体、颜色、大小、间距等外观,并且可以控制网页元素的位置和排列方式。本篇教程将为您介绍基本的CSS语法和常用的样式属性,并提供具体的代码示例,以帮助您快速掌握如何使用CSS打造独特的网页框架。

  1. CSS基本语法

CSS使用选择器和声明来定义样式。选择器用于选择要应用样式的HTML元素,而声明则由一个或多个属性及其对应的值组成。下面是一个简单的CSS规则示例:

h1 {    color: red;    font-size: 24px;    font-weight: bold;}

上述代码中的选择器是 "h1",表示应用样式的元素为

标签。花括号中的声明部分包含三个属性及其对应的值,分别为 "color","font-size"和 "font-weight"。这些属性用于定义元素的字体颜色、大小和粗细。

立即学习“前端免费学习笔记(深入)”;

  1. CSS样式属性

下面介绍一些常用的CSS样式属性,以及它们的作用和用法。

2.1 字体属性

2.2 颜色属性

2.3 盒模型属性

2.4 定位属性

  1. 示例:创建网页框架

下面给出一个示例,展示如何使用CSS创建一个简单的网页框架。

HTML代码:

<!DOCTYPE html><html><head>    <title>CSS Tutorial</title>    <link rel="stylesheet" type="text/css" href="style.css"></head><body>    <header>        <h1>Welcome to CSS Tutorial</h1>    </header>    <nav>        <ul>            <li>Home</li>            <li>About</li>            <li>Contact</li>        </ul>    </nav>    <section>        <h2>About Us</h2>        <p>This is a CSS tutorial to help you learn CSS and create unique web page layouts.</p>    </section>    <footer>        <p>© 2021 CSS Tutorial. All rights reserved.</p>    </footer></body></html>

CSS代码(style.css):

/* 全局样式 */body {    font-family: Arial, sans-serif;    margin: 0;    padding: 0;}/* 头部样式 */header {    background-color: #333;    padding: 20px;    color: #fff;}header h1 {    font-size: 30px;}/* 导航栏样式 */nav {    background-color: #f2f2f2;    padding: 10px;}nav ul {    list-style-type: none;    margin: 0;    padding: 0;}nav ul li {    display: inline;    margin-right: 10px;    font-size: 18px;}/* 主内容样式 */section {    padding: 20px;    background-color: #fff;}section h2 {    color: #333;}section p {    color: #666;}/* 页脚样式 */footer {    background-color: #333;    padding: 10px;    color: #fff;    font-size: 14px;    text-align: center;}

在上述示例中,我们通过给不同的HTML元素添加不同的CSS样式,来实现不同的外观效果。通过设置全局样式、头部样式、导航栏样式、主内容样式和页脚样式,我们创建了一个简单的网页框架。

在实际使用过程中,您可以根据自己的需求修改CSS样式属性,调整网页布局和外观效果。

通过本篇教程,您已经了解了CSS的基本语法和常用的样式属性,并且学会了如何使用CSS创建一个简单的网页框架。希望本教程对您有所帮助,可以让您用CSS打造出独特的网页。祝您在使用CSS时取得更多的成果!